24#include "linux/types.h"
25#include "linux/linkage.h"
26#include "linux/uts.h"
27#include "linux/utsrelease.h"
28#include "linux/version.h"
29#include <asm/ocm_size.h>
30#include <asm/devtree.h>
31#include <asm/ip5000.h>
32
33extern asmlinkage void *_start;
34
35/*
36 * This file provides static information to the boot code allowing it to decide
37 * if the os is compatible. Thus hopefully enabling the boot code to prevent
38 * accidentally booting a kernel that has no hope of running.
39 */
40struct os_node {
41    struct devtree_node node;
42    unsigned long version; /* Always 1 */
43    unsigned long entry_point;
44    const char os_name[32]; /* For diagnostic purposes only */
45    const char os_version_str[32];
46    unsigned long os_version_num;
47    unsigned long expected_ocm_code_start;/* OS Code */
48    unsigned long expected_ocm_data_end; /* OS Data */
49    unsigned long expected_ram_start;
50    unsigned long expected_ram_end;
51    unsigned long arch_version;
52    unsigned long expected_os_syscall_begin;
53    unsigned long expected_os_syscall_end;
54};
55
56
57extern void __os_syscall_begin;
58extern void __os_syscall_end;
59/*
60 * The os_node is only referenced by head.S and should never be modified at
61 * run-time.
62 */
63asmlinkage const struct os_node _os_node = {
64    .node = {
65        .next = NULL,
66        .name = { "OS" },
67        .magic = 0x10203040,
68    },
69    .version = 0x10002,
70    .entry_point = (unsigned long)&_start,
71#if APP_OCM_CODE_SIZE || APP_OCM_DATA_SIZE
72    .expected_ocm_code_start = OCMSTART + APP_OCM_CODE_SIZE,
73    .expected_ocm_data_end = OCMEND - APP_OCM_DATA_SIZE,
74#else
75    .expected_ocm_code_start = OCMEND,
76    .expected_ocm_data_end = OCMEND,
77#endif
78    .os_name = { UTS_SYSNAME },
79    .os_version_str = { UTS_RELEASE },
80    .os_version_num = LINUX_VERSION_CODE,
81    .expected_ram_start = KERNELSTART,
82    .expected_ram_end = SDRAMSTART + CONFIG_MIN_RAMSIZE,
83    .arch_version = UBICOM32_ARCH_VERSION,
84    .expected_os_syscall_begin = (unsigned long)&__os_syscall_begin,
85    .expected_os_syscall_end = (unsigned long)&__os_syscall_end,
86
87
88};
